Little Rock
Little Rock sits on the banks of the Arkansas River in Pulaski County, located in the center of the state. And with a population of over 200,000 people, it's the largest city in Arkansas and definitely the place to find a good time at a great value.
Little Maumelle River
If you are on the lookout for a canoeing or kayaking venture, the Little Maumelle River Water Trail is an easily accessible paddling option in Little Rock. The scenic views you can find here include cypress trees and wildlife that range from warblers to wading birds. The Little Maumelle River flows to the south of Pinnacle Mountain and east to the Arkansas River.
